Transaction c34a88135f6e763aa44c35b99f5d252f4f421d1b24d42c7e4e77adb6f26107a0
1 Input
1 Output
-
c34a88135f6e763aa44c35b99f5d252f4f421d1b24d42c7e4e77adb6f26107a0:0
- value
- 259786490
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 77e50ddbd0de953d7bd437d037e4185a0b51a5eb OP_EQUAL
- address
- 3CcxjLCnocvnEtcT5X4W7QGc3juBBLaF9p